
On this episode of Just One Q, Dominique chats with Jamie Woolf and Dr. Christopher Bell, leaders at Creativity Partners, a consultancy with a focus on unleashing, trust and innovation through constructive disruption. They discuss how to identify and avoid being a “bad boss” and explore the importance of self-awareness, fostering trust, playfulness, open communication, and creating spaces for feedback and dissent.
Jamie Woolf and Dr. Christopher Bell are both leaders at Creativity Partners, a consultancy with a focus on unleashing trust and innovation through constructive disruption.
30 years ago, Jamie Woolf was brought on by Pixar Animation Studios when they were stuck in a rut – ideas weren’t surfacing, superficial harmony replaced meaningful debate, ‘efficiency’ was stifling new insights, and the company’s success was breeding a mentality of risk aversion. Jamie helped the iconic company find its way back to a truly innovative culture as the first Director of Culture.
Today, shes’s a renowned innovation cultivator, speaker, and she brings her over three decades of experience practicing organizational psychology and executive coaching as the founder of Creativity Partners. Drawing on her impactful work with organizations like Google, Dreamworks, Gilead, the University of California, and Pixar Animation, she has inspired thousands worldwide to embrace innovation as a catalyst for personal and organizational transformation.
Alongside Jamie, Dr. Christopher Bell serves as President of Creativity Partners. As a nationally recognized, award-winning TEDx speaker and scholar, Dr. Bell focuses on helping audiences discover the power of storytelling in building healthy relationships, workplace cultures, and organizations. For over two decades, Dr. Bell has been redefining the idea of “diversity training” in organizational practices on college campuses and in companies including AT&T, the United States Air Force Academy, Pixar Animation, and the Denver Museum of Nature and Science.
